Riscky’s BBQ has been around for over 94 years serving up the finest in mouth-watering ribs, BBQ sandwiches and chicken and so much more. The world renowned Riscky’s barbeque is hand-rubbed with “Riscky Dust” and slow smoked for hours. According to the folks that work at Riscky’s and the customers who frequent the restaurants, Riscky’s has become a legend in Texas barbeque.
Part of a local chain that began as a market in 1927, this BBQ joint serves smoked meats & more.
